MAC Giddy appears to be more of a warm medium pink with a tinge of peach in the tube but is slightly different when actually worn. It becomes a soft pinkish coral shade with tiny specks of gold that are almost unnoticeable. The color is just so gorgeous and it compliments my warm skintone really well.
Again, MAC Giddy comes in a black bullet-type tube and MAC's signature vanilla scent. I think this particular shade was discontinued but is still available in Singapore - I think because that's where my cousin's officemate bought this during their company training. This is actually my first MAC lipstick with a lustre finish. It has very little color pay off and sheen finish compared to the ones with matte or satin finish so you could expect it to last only for 3-4 hours. Also, sometimes I think it's too creamy for those with dry lips because it has the tendency to settle on lines and crevices due to its consistency. Also, it glides on smoothly but often needs the help of a lip brush or clean finger to even out the color. Nonetheless, it's still a very pretty color. See! :)
Honestly, I love MAC Rebel more but I usually find myself reaching out for MAC Giddy more often when I head out or go to school simply because it's more wearable, the color is not overpowering and just enough for casual hangouts.
